channel_consumption_limit¶ Gets the channel_consumption_limit of this UpdateQueueDetails. The percentage of allocated queue resources that can be consumed by a single channel. For example, if a queue has a storage limit of 2Gb, and a single channel consumption limit is 0.1 (10%), that means data size of a single channel can’t exceed 200Mb. Consumption limit of 100% (default) means that a single channel can consume up-to all allocated queue’s resources.
Returns: The channel_consumption_limit of this UpdateQueueDetails. Return type: int

dead_letter_queue_delivery_count¶ Gets the dead_letter_queue_delivery_count of this UpdateQueueDetails. The number of times a message can be delivered to a consumer before being moved to the dead letter queue. A value of 0 indicates that the DLQ is not used. Changing that value to a lower threshold does not retroactively move in-flight messages in the dead letter queue.
Returns: The dead_letter_queue_delivery_count of this UpdateQueueDetails. Return type: int
